I would also add that .pdfs are often not meant to be transformed. They are the digital equivalent of a book, which no one complains about not being able to edit. If you wanted to have a document you could edit you don't use .pdf, but something else before you convert export it as an .pdf. The same is true about images. No one complains about .jpg not being editable, as any sane person would use a photoshop or similar file and only export the final product.
